The Little Stockbroker - 1927 Slot Machine

Step back into the roaring 1920's with The Little Stockbroker - a rare and beautifully restored mechanical game that predates the modern slot machine.

Manufactured in 1927 by British inventor Granville Eastwood Bradshaw OBE, this cast iron marvel stands 64cm tall and features striking embossed lettering, finished in vibrant blue and yellow. It’s a true collector’s piece, both visually captivating and mechanically fascinating.

Unlike today’s randomised slot machines, The Little Stockbroker operates on a predetermined payout sequence, making it a clever challenge for players with a sharp memory and a bit of patience. It’s a brilliant example of early 20th-century ingenuity and a forerunner to the one-arm bandit.
